Businesses have a new tool helping them rapidly respond to change by adapting products and services, processes, and technologies to meet customer demands and increase their relevance and competitiveness.

Using low-code platforms to create and manipulate a new breed of APIs makes it possible to access and share information quickly and securely. Non-coders can, for the first time, develop solutions that require software-to-software interfaces. It demonstrates that low-code or no-code platforms have evolved. They are no longer just for innovators and early adopters. These platforms are targeted at the non-technical layman, citizen developers, and businesspeople.

In fact, many companies say their organisation is already using low-code platforms. Thirty-four per cent of respondents to a Forrester query say their organisation already has a low-code platform. Another 9% say they're about to start using one. If that's representative of the entire market then low-code has already crossed the chasm and is well on its way to being adopted by the majority, according to Forrester's The State of Application Development 2018 report.

But around 60% report their main challenge is legacy system integration and APIs. Fuzzy and changing requirements, plus the time required to test and assure quality, are two further challenges, Forrester notes.

Applications typically share and receive information via API. However, APIs can be technical and require skilled coders to program. But now you get low-code APIs. It redefines how we create APIs for micro services for the Web, mobile, and IOT solutions. Users themselves can now create APIs, integrate data across diverse data sources, and implement security and business rules at the most granular level of encapsulation by simple point and click.

It means you can now have secure APIs and services that foster rapid development, are cost-efficient, and easy to maintain. Low-code APIs mean developers can rapidly enable services by integrating data from diverse sources. This capability means you have the speed, simplicity, and maintainability micro services, APIs, new data schemas, source and system integration projects, embedded security, and related activities demand.
